Finance Review Summary — Q2

Concentration risk has worsened. Orvane Logistics represents 37% of booked revenue and 44% of pipeline. Payment terms slipped to net-75, straining working capital. Sales leads: no further discounting on Orvane renewals without finance approval. Priority is widening the base — target accounts in the Telmark and Rousden territories are underworked. Quota credit will be weighted toward new-logo wins next quarter. Context for these changes is set out in the plan below.

internal memo for tagef-hadup: Gross margin on Ulaath came in at 15 percent against a plan of 5 percent. Only 7 of the 120 pilot accounts renewed Ulaath, so a churn review is set for October 15.

## Trace gaps between checkout and ledger services

If spans from `ledger-core` are missing in Spanwatch after a deploy, the propagation header was likely stripped by the Harrowgate ingress rewrite. Confirm by replaying a traced request with `tracectl replay --hop ledger-core` and checking that the parent span ID survives. The replay endpoint requires elevated access during release windows. Authenticate the replay call with the token that follows.

bearer token for yagef-yahaf: eyJhbGciOiJIUzI1NiIsInR5cCI6IkpXVCJ9.eyJzdWIiOiIjTGyX4q1qSIn0.o7LtVLNaptGl

### Fabrikit 2.8.0

Good news for plugin authors: factories can now declare lazy traits, so expensive associations only build when referenced. Also fixed the sequence-reset bug that bit folks running parallel suites. Deprecated `build_stubbed_deep` — it goes away in 3.0, so migrate soon. Questions about the trait API should go to the maintainer listed below.

signatory, yahog-badug: Quenix Ulaael